What is the Home Alteration Request Form?
The Home Alteration Request Form is a crucial document for homeowners looking to request alterations or additions to their property. This form plays an important role in property management by ensuring that all modifications are documented and approved. Homeowners can request various types of alterations such as fencing, plumbing, and electrical work through this essential form.
Purpose and Benefits of the Home Alteration Request Form
Homeowners need to utilize the Home Alteration Request Form to formally seek approval for changes to their property. By officially requesting alterations, homeowners can enjoy several benefits, including:
-
Ensuring compliance with property management rules.
-
Securing necessary approvals for planned modifications.
-
Maintaining an accurate record of requests for future reference.
This form also facilitates effective communication with property management, helping to avoid conflicts arising from unauthorized alterations.

Who is eligible to use the Home Alteration Request Form?
Homeowners who wish to make alterations or additions to their property can use the Home Alteration Request Form to seek approval. Ensure you reside at the property and hold the legal authority to request changes.
What supporting documents are required for submission?
Typically, you may need to attach site plans, design sketches, or photographs related to the requested alterations. Always check with your property management or local government guidelines for specific requirements.
